Brad in chaps? Oh yes, you are not hallucinating. Last Saturday was the Hoosier Horse Fair. Brad has joined the Illiana Rangers, a group of individuals involved in Cowboy Mounted Shooting. Basically, you ride a horse in old western clothes and shoot balloons from your horse with a Colt 45 loaded with blanks. If you want more details, ask Brad.
